<p><b>OBJECTIVE</b>To construct DNA and recombinant adenovirus vector vaccines containing an env gene from the prevalent subtype B strain in China and try to use them for therapeutic and prophylactic vaccines.</p><p><b>METHODS</b>The candidate plasmid DNA vaccine pVR-gp160 and recombinant adenovirus vaccine rAdV-gp160 were constructed separately. BALB/c mice were immunized with these two vaccines in different administration schemes. HIV-1 Gp120-specific cellular responses and antibody levels were detected by ELISPOT and ELISA respectively.</p><p><b>RESULTS</b>DNA vaccine alone and combined vaccines in a DNA prime/rAdV-gp160 boost vaccination regimen induced high level of Gp120-specific cellular responses. While low level of Gp120-specific antibodies were elicited in all groups.</p><p><b>CONCLUSION</b>DNA and rAdV vaccines could efficiently express Gp160 protein and activate specific cellular responses.</p>
